/*
SocketHelpers.h - Utility wrappers for mbed Sockets and NetworkInterfaces
Copyright (c) 2021 Arduino SA. All right reserved.
This library is free software; you can redistribute it and/or
modify it under the terms of the GNU Lesser General Public
License as published by the Free Software Foundation; either
version 2.1 of the License, or (at your option) any later version.
This library is distributed in the hope that it will be useful,
but WITHOUT ANY WARRANTY; without even the implied warranty of
M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U
Lesser General Public License for more details.
You should have received a copy of the GNU Lesser General Public
License along with this library; if not, write to the Free Software
Foundation,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301 USA
*/
#ifndef MBEDSOCKETCLASS_H
#define MBEDSOCKETCLASS_H
#include "Arduino.h"
#include "netsocket/NetworkInterface.h"
namespace arduino {
class MbedSocketClass {
public:
void config(IPAddress local_ip);
/* Change Ip configuration settings disabling the dhcp client
*
* param local_ip: Static ip configuration as string
*/
void config(const char* local_ip);
/* Change Ip configuration settings disabling the dhcp client
*
* param local_ip: Static ip configuration
* param dns_server: IP configuration for DNS server 1
*/
void config(IPAddress local_ip, IPAddress dns_server);
/* Change Ip configuration settings disabling the dhcp client
*
* param local_ip: Static ip configuration
* param dns_server: IP configuration for DNS server 1
* param gateway : Static gateway configuration
*/
void config(IPAddress local_ip, IPAddress dns_server, IPAddress gateway);
/* Change Ip configuration settings disabling the dhcp client
*
* param local_ip: Static ip configuration
* param dns_server: IP configuration for DNS server 1
* param gateway: Static gateway configuration
* param subnet: Static Subnet mask
*/
void config(IPAddress local_ip, IPAddress dns_server, IPAddress gateway, IPAddress subnet);
// When using DHCP the hostname provided will be used.
int setHostname(const char* hostname);
/* Change DNS Ip configuration
*
* param dns_server1: ip configuration for DNS server 1
*/
void setDNS(IPAddress dns_server1);
/* Change DNS Ip configuration
*
* param dns_server1: ip configuration for DNS server 1
* param dns_server2: ip configuration for DNS server 2
*
*/
void setDNS(IPAddress dns_server1, IPAddress dns_server2);
/*
* Get the interface IP address.
*
* return: Ip address value
*/
IPAddress localIP();
/*
* Get the interface subnet mask address.
*
* return: subnet mask address value
*/
IPAddress subnetMask();
/*
* Get the gateway ip address.
*
* return: gateway ip address value
*/
IPAddress gatewayIP();
/*
* Get the DNS Server ip address.
*
* return: DNS Server ip address value
*/
IPAddress dnsServerIP();
/*
* Get the DNS Server ip address.
*
* return: DNS Server ip address value
*/
IPAddress dnsIP(int n = 0);
virtual NetworkInterface* getNetwork() = 0;
/*
* Ping the specified target.
*
* ttl value is unused, but kept for API compatibility
*
* return: RTT in milliseconds or -1 on error
*/
int ping(const char* hostname, uint8_t ttl = 255, uint32_t timeout = 5000);
int ping(const String &hostname, uint8_t ttl = 255, uint32_t timeout = 5000);
int ping(IPAddress host, uint8_t ttl = 255, uint32_t timeout = 5000);
/*
* Download a file from an HTTP endpoint and save it in the provided `target` location on the fs
* The parameter cbk can be used to perform actions on the buffer before saving on the fs
*
* return: on success the size of the downloaded file, on error -status code
*/
int download(
const char* url, const char* target, bool const is_https = false);
/*
* Download a file from an HTTP endpoint and handle the body of the request on a callback
* passed as an argument
*
* return: on success the size of the downloaded file, on error -status code
*/
int download(
const char* url, bool const is_https = false,
mbed::Callback<void(const char*, uint32_t)> cbk = nullptr);
int hostByName(const char* aHostname, IPAddress& aResult);
/*
* Get the interface MAC address.
*
* Network interface should be ready to get a valid mac address.
* Call WiFi.begin("",""); or Ethernet.begin(); before issuing a mac address
* request, otherwhise returned value will be ff:ff:ff:ff:ff:ff
*
* return: pointer to uint8_t array with length WL_MAC_ADDR_LENGTH
*/
uint8_t* macAddress(uint8_t* mac);
/*
* Get the interface MAC address String.
*
* Network interface should be ready to get a valid MAC address.
* Call WiFi.begin("",""); or Ethernet.begin(); before issuing a mac address
* request, otherwhise returned value will be ff:ff:ff:ff:ff:ff
*
* return: MAC Address String
*/
String macAddress();
void setFeedWatchdogFunc(voidFuncPtr func);
void feedWatchdog();
friend class MbedUDP;
friend class MbedServer;
friend class MbedClient;
protected:
SocketAddress _ip = nullptr;
SocketAddress _gateway = nullptr;
SocketAddress _netmask = nullptr;
SocketAddress _dnsServer1 = nullptr;
SocketAddress _dnsServer2 = nullptr;
bool _useStaticIP = false;
voidFuncPtr _feed_watchdog_func = nullptr;
FILE* download_target;
void body_callback(const char* data, uint32_t data_len);
int ping(SocketAddress &socketAddress, uint8_t ttl, uint32_t timeout);
static arduino::IPAddress ipAddressFromSocketAddress(SocketAddress socketAddress);
static SocketAddress socketAddressFromIpAddress(arduino::IPAddress ip, uint16_t port);
static nsapi_error_t gethostbyname(NetworkInterface* interface, const char* aHostname, SocketAddress* socketAddress);
};
using SocketHelpers = MbedSocketClass;
}
#endif
